2013-03-16 81 views
2

如果已下載最新的jnetpcap版本並將其安裝在我的Linux機器上(將libjnetpcap.so複製到/ usr/lib並設置PATH)。我用eclipse來測試一個簡單的JAVA PROJECT庫,它工作正常。但在日食我的Android項目,收到了錯誤jnetpcap適用於linux上的android開發

java.lang.NoClassDefFoundError: org.jnetpcap.Pcap 

它甚至有可能是因爲一切工作爲我的Java項目使用這個庫在Android項目?

是否有另一種可能性使用Pcap函數可能與JNI並在C中實現相關函數?

回答

0

您必須在目標主機以及您的開發主機上安裝Jnetpcap。在Android中這是否可能是另一個問題,但在這裏沒有跡象表明你甚至已經嘗試過。